Refreshing

KeepSmiling April 7, 2022

Have used Ginseng, Lavender and Apricot toners and I am fortunate that my skin loves them all. Leaves skin hydrated. Either use on cotton pads or spritz (a very fine spray when spritzing the best I have used). Leave your toner in the fridge through summer and spritz - beautiful.

Torn

Freo April 7, 2021

I am undecided on the spray feature... I like not using cotton pads twice a day, but the fine mist also covers more than just the face. I use the ginseng because it recommended for my skin tone, but do not particularly want what I am wearing smelling of it. I also wonder if much of the product is wasted. It is however very refreshing and I will buy again.
